POWER STEERING GEAR
POWER STEERING GEAR
Removal and InstallationINFOID:0000000001703862
COMPONENT
CAUTION:
Spiral cable may be cut if steering wheel turns while separating steering column assembly and steer-
ing gear assembly. Be sure to secure steering wheel using string to avoid turning.
REMOVAL
1. Set vehicle to the straight-ahead position.
2. Remove bolt of intermediate shaft (lower side), and then remove intermediate shaft from steering gear
pinion shaft.
3. Raise vehicle.
4. Remove tires from vehicle with a power tool.
5. Loosen steering outer socket (1) mounting nut.
6. Remove steering outer socket (1) from steering knuckle (2) so
as not to damage ball joint boot (3) using the ball joint remover
(suitable tool).
CAUTION:
Temporarily tighten the nut to prevent damage to threads
and to prevent the ball joint remover (suitable tool) from
suddenly coming off.
7. Remove front suspension member. Refer to FSU-10, "
Removal and Installation".
8. Remove mounting bolts and nuts of steering gear assembly.
INSTALLATION
Installation is in the reverse order of removal.
• For tightening torque, refer to "COMPONENT" .
• Clean mounting surface on the body side of fire wall seal when installing steering gear assembly.

• Check wheel alignment under unladen conditions with tires on level ground. Refer to FSU-6, "Wheel Align-
ment Inspection".
INSPECTION AFTER INSTALLATION
Rotate steering wheel to check for decentered condition, binding, noise or excessive steering effort.
Disassembly and AssemblyINFOID:0000000001703863
COMPONENT (R24K TYPE)
CAUTION:
Clean steering gear assembly with kerosene before disassembling.
DISASSEMBLY
1. Loosen outer socket lock nut, and then remove outer socket from inner socket.
2. Remove boot clamp, and then remove boot from inner socket.
CAUTION:
Do not damage inner socket and gear housing assembly when removing boot. Inner socket and
gear housing assembly must be replaced if inner socket and gear housing assembly are damaged
because it may allow foreign material to enter.

ASSEMBLY
1. Apply recommended grease to teeth part and bush part of rack assembly, if necessary.
2. Apply recommended grease to back of rack assembly, if necessary.
3. Install inner socket to rack assembly. Torque to specified value while holding the flat portion of the rack
next to the inner socket using a suitable tool.
4. Apply recommended grease to inner socket. For application points, refer to "COMPONENT (R24K
TYPE)" .
5. Decide on the neutral position for the rack assembly.
6. Apply recommended grease to around retainer (3), then install
retainer (3), spring (4) and adjusting screw (1) to gear housing
assembly (5).
7. Apply recommended thread locking sealant to the thread (2
turns thread), and then screw in the adjusting screw (1) until it
reaches height “H” from gear housing assembly (5) measured
before disassembling.
8. Tighten lock nut to (2) the specified torque securing it to prevent
adjusting screw (1) from freewheeling condition.
9. Move rack assembly 10 strokes throughout the full stroke so that
the parts can fit with each other.
10. Using Tools A and B, measure rotating torque of pinion assem-
bly. If the measurement is outside of the specified range, read-
just pinion rotating torque. If the measurement is outside of the
specified range for readjust, replace steering gear assembly. Outer socket 0.5 mm (0.020 in) or less

11. Set dial gauge to the back of rack assembly on the pinion
assembly side around the center of stroke. Measure displace-
ment of rack under torsional torque of ± 7.8 N·m (0.80 kg-m, 69
in-lb), and then check if it is within the standard value. If the
measurement is outside the standard value, adjust it again. After
the readjustment, if measurement is still outside the standard
value, replace steering gear assembly.
12. Install boot to gear housing assembly and inner socket.
13. Install boot clamp (1) to boot using Tool.
NOTE:
Install large diameter side boot clamp (1) securely to boot
groove, and crimp it so as to have clearance of 3 mm (0.12 in) or
less as shown.
14. Install joint cover (1) to gear housing assembly (2).
CAUTION:
Install joint cover so that the protrusion for locating is
securely set to gear housing groove.
15. Adjust inner socket to standard length “L”, and then tighten lock
nut to the specified torque. Refer to "COMPONENT (R24K
TYPE)". Check length of inner socket “L” again after tightening
lock nut. Make sure that the length is the standard.
CAUTION:
Adjust toe-in. Refer to FSU-6, "
Wheel Alignment Inspec-
tion". Length achieved after toe-in adjustment is not neces-
sarily the above value.Standard value : Less than 0.1 mm (0.004 in)

SERVICE DATA AND SPECIFICATIONS (SDS)
Steering WheelINFOID:0000000001703864
Steering AngleINFOID:0000000001703865
Steering ColumnINFOID:0000000001703866
Steering Outer Socket and Inner SocketINFOID:0000000001703867
Steering wheel axial end play 0 mm (0 in)
Steering wheel play 0 - 35 mm (0 - 1.38 in)
Steering wheel turning force Less than 36 N (3.7 kg-f, 8.2 lb-f)
Inner wheel
Degree minute (Decimal degree)Minimum 35° 00′ (35.0°)
Nominal 38° 00′ (38.0°)
Maximum 39° 00′ (39.0°)
Outer wheel
Degree minute (Decimal degree)33° 00′ (33.0°)
Steering column length “L”Minimum 462.1 mm (18.19 in)
Nominal 464.1 mm (18.27 in)
Maximum 466.1 mm (18.35 in)
Steering column assembly rotating torque 0 - 2.1 N·m (0 - 0.21 kg-m, 0 - 18 in-lb)
Tilt operating range20 mm (0.79 in)
SGIA1293E
Steering gear typeR24K
Outer socket ball studSwinging torque 0.3 - 2.9 N·m (0.03 - 0.29 kg-m, 3.0 - 25 in-lb)
Measurement on spring balance
Measuring point: ball stud upper side6.0 - 58 N (0.61 - 5.91 kg-f, 1.35 - 13.03 lb-f)
Axial end play 0.5 mm (0.020 in) or less
Inner socket ball jointSwinging torque 0.5 - 5.0 N·m (0.06 - 0.51 kg-m, 5 - 44 in-lb)
• Measurement on spring balance
• Measuring point at *mark shown4.3 - 43.5 N (0.44 - 4.44 kg-f, 0.97 - 9.79 lb-f)
Axial end play 0.2 mm (0.008 in) or less
